After Nashville’s Covenant School shooter, Audrey Hale shot and killed 6 people in Tennessee, the internet has developed a keen interest in the mass killer’s shoes.

According to an ongoing conspiracy on the internet, Hale was seen wearing different shoes when they were walking into the school to attack it compared to 14 minutes later when they were shot dead by the police on the second floor of the building.

Among the Twitter users who believed that the Nashville school shooter was wearing a certain pair of shoes while walking around the school campus, and appeared to change the same just before they were killed, was @JRobFromMN. The user tweeted images of Hale on the school campus along with a blurred image of Hale being shot at by the police.

“Can someone please tell me I’m a crazy conspiracy theorist and offer a perfectly normal explanation as to why the Nashville shooter had one pair of shoes on when they walk in and a different pair on when they are killed?” the user wrote. The claim was that Hale was initially wearing Puma shoes which were changed to Vans when they were shot at.

However, the same has since been debunked online. Twitter user @robbystarbuck confirmed that the photos where it appeared as if Hale was wearing different shoes at separate timings, which were going viral, were digitally altered. The user elaborated that the Vans logo was clearly visible when Hale entered the school building and also explained why netizens thought that Hale was wearing Puma shoes.

“The screenshot being used to say they were Puma shoes was slightly believable on first glance for some without further investigation due to a combination of video compression artifacts and rolled up camo pants obstructing the full Vans line on the side of the shoe. The bright flames seen on another screenshot going around are digitally altered,” the user said.
